A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

如何解决"HTTP服务器错误"问题?

   2025-04-06 10
导读

当您在尝试访问一个HTTP服务器时遇到“HTTP服务器错误”问题,通常是因为服务器遇到了某种问题,导致它无法正确地响应您的请求。以下是一些可能的原因和相应的解决方法。

当您在尝试访问一个HTTP服务器时遇到“HTTP服务器错误”问题,通常是因为服务器遇到了某种问题,导致它无法正确地响应您的请求。以下是一些可能的原因和相应的解决方法:

1. 服务器配置问题

  • 检查服务器的配置文件(如Apache的.htaccess文件或Nginx的conf文件)。确保没有语法错误,并且所有规则都正确应用。
  • 确认服务器的虚拟主机配置正确,没有冲突。

2. 防火墙或安全软件设置

  • 检查您的防火墙或安全软件是否阻止了对服务器的访问。某些防火墙可能会将HTTP请求视为恶意流量并阻止它们。
  • 确保服务器上的端口没有被其他服务占用。

3. 服务器资源不足

  • 如果您使用的是共享主机或VPS,可能是由于其他用户或进程占用了大量资源而导致服务器性能下降。
  • 增加服务器的资源限制,例如CPU使用率和内存使用量。

4. 服务器端脚本错误

  • 检查服务器端的脚本是否有语法错误或逻辑错误。
  • 运行服务器端的诊断工具,如Apache的Apache Logwatch或Nginx的错误日志,以查找可能的错误信息。

5. 网络问题

  • 检查您的网络连接是否正常。尝试从不同的设备或地点访问服务器,以确保问题不是由网络问题引起的。
  • 检查DNS记录是否正确指向服务器的IP地址。

如何解决

6. 服务器重启

  • 如果上述方法都无法解决问题,可以尝试重启服务器。这可以刷新服务器的状态,并解决临时性的问题。

7. 联系服务器管理员

  • 如果以上步骤都无法解决问题,您应该联系服务器管理员,让他们帮助您诊断和解决这个问题。

8. 更新服务器软件

  • 确保服务器上的所有软件都是最新版本,包括操作系统、Web服务器软件和任何其他相关软件。

9. 查看服务器日志

  • 许多服务器软件都有内置的日志记录功能,可以帮助您了解服务器何时以及为什么出现了错误。

10. 使用调试工具

  • 对于更复杂的问题,您可以使用服务器的调试工具来跟踪请求的处理过程,以便找到问题的根源。

总之,解决“HTTP服务器错误”问题需要从多个角度进行排查和解决。通过仔细检查服务器的配置、网络连接、资源限制、脚本错误、日志记录以及可能的安全设置,您应该能够定位并解决导致错误的原因。如果问题仍然存在,那么可能需要进一步的专业帮助。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-471846.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部